Player Overview

Christopher Bolt, a poker player from the United States, currently ranked 14,556th in the world, with career earnings over $230,000. He has built a certain reputation in the poker world with solid skills and consistent performance.

Career and Major Achievements

Christopher Bolt's career began in small live tournaments, gradually moving to larger events. He has cashed in multiple WSOP side events and achieved good results in some regional tournaments.
